Mobile Makerspaces

Community Outreach

Community Outreach staff have assembled kits and portable programming materials to provide portable makerspaces where STREAM (Science, Technology, Reading, Arts and Math) education is provided so participants can increase their knowledge about new technologies. The goal of the mobile makerspace is to encourage the use of library resources to support each child's growing interest in STREAM activities, STEM-related careers, and lifelong learning. Furthermore our maker activities specifically promote youth engagement in learning about and practicing digital citizenship the safe, appropriate, and responsible use of technology in the digital age.

We include programming on e-textiles, augmented reality, squishy circuits, minecraft, robots, 3D printing and much more.
